This Field Change Order (FCO DRB32-0002) outlines the procedure for resolving a timing discrepancy with SYNCIN/SYNCOUT signals on the DRB32-W option, which can cause system crashes in various VAXBI systems (62XX, 82XX, 83XX, 8530, 8700, 88X0, 8974 & 8978).
The FCO incorporates ECO T1023-MK005 and involves upgrading the DRB32-W option by replacing an older T1023 module with a new "H3" revision module (Part Number EQ-01541-01). The document provides detailed, system-specific installation instructions, which include:
- System Shutdown: Powering down the VAXBI system.
- Safety Precautions: Implementing all ESD safety measures and using a VELOSTAT case.
- Module Replacement: Removing the old T1023 module (if its revision is below "H3") and installing the new "H3" module.
- Documentation: Completing a Non-Conforming Material Tag and packaging the old module for return, which is emphasized as imperative for upgrading.
- System Power-Up: Re-energizing the system.
- Diagnostic Testing: Booting the VAX Diagnostic Supervisor (VDS), loading EVDRI.EXE, and testing the T1023 module. It notes that the DRB32-M module (T1022) must be fully functional prior to testing the DRB32-W.
- System Reboot: Bringing the operating system back online.
- Reporting: Updating the Site Management Guide and reporting FCO activity.
The installation is estimated to take 1 hour and requires no special tools.
